Abstract
The utility model provides a kind of air cleaning unit, including:Frame equipped with air inlet and air outlet, in frame, the filter element of purification air, and, the blowing unit for drawing air into or blowing out, wherein, filter element is set on the upstream side of flabellum air entry, and the outside of the flabellum air outlet on flabellum diameter direction, the upper surface of opposite side in flabellum axis direction on filter element, between top edge and lower edge in flabellum air outlet.The space of flabellum side is utilized in the utility model to the full extent, has saved the thickness of frame, realizes slimming.

Technical field
This disclosure relates to a kind of air cleaning unit, especially a kind of air cleaning unit that can realize slimming.
Background technology
As shown in Figure 1, general air cleaning unit, including cabinet 1, blower fan group 4, high efficiency particulate air filter 8, prefilter 3
Deng composition, the axis of operation setting parallel to the ground of cabinet 1, blower fan group 4, high efficiency particulate air filter 8, prefilter 3.Either efficiently
Filter or prefilter are all respectively arranged on the above or below of blower fan group, that is, are set on the face perpendicular with the axis of blower fan group
On.In order to obtain better filter effect, always will before and after blower fan group, i.e. flabellum the more filter screens of setting, Huo Zheshe
Thicker high efficiency particulate air is put, thus, body is just increasingly thicker, is unfavorable for being thinned.

In the air cleaning unit of the disclosure, compared with general air purifier, filter element by outlet air surface perpendicular to
The state of the axis of flabellum changes into the state setting that outlet air surface is parallel to the axis of flabellum, and the upper end surface of filter element is in fan
Between the top edge and lower edge of leaf air outlet, the certain situation of air intake space between flabellum air entry and the frame back side
Under, certain thickness filter element is occupied in flabellum axis direction originally, the space of flabellum side is utilized to the full extent,
The thickness of frame has been saved, has realized slimming.
Air is inhaled into from the first air inlet 111 on frame with the second air inlet 112, respectively by the first filter element
310 and second filter element 320, then sucked by flabellum air entry 221.Since the both sides of the air entry of flabellum are designed with air inlet
With filter element, therefore, even if the incoming air area of the first filter element 310 and the second filter element 320 respectively such as background text
The incoming air area of filter element in part set by general air purifier is small, can also ensure that the air quantity of air inlet, is conducive to reality
The slimming of existing frame.
Since the isolation board 130 in frame is equipped with wind deflector 131, wind deflector 131 is existed simultaneously in air inlet wind path WinWith
Among outlet air wind path.In wind path is entered the wind, air is inhaled into from the air inlet on frame, after the filtering of filter element,
It is concentrated under the guiding of wind deflector 131 and flows to flabellum air entry 221, make air inlet wind path WinIt is more smoothly, fan can be made full use of
Space on rachis direction.
In outlet air wind path WoutIn, the wind speed for the air being blown out from flabellum air outlet is higher, in order to make from flabellum air outlet
The air of blowout is not interfered with isolation board 130, will not generally select isolation board 130 or wind deflector 131 being located at higher than fan
Leaf air outlet is set, and is so then unfavorable for the slimming of frame.And in the disclosure, since wind deflector 131 is from flabellum outlet air
Mouthful lower edge outward, the tablet of top extension, even if wind deflector 131 is higher than flabellum air outlet, the very high air of wind speed exists
Under the guiding of wind deflector 131, the positive air outlet of frame is swimmingly directed to, without being produced due to interfering with isolation board 130
Raw sinuous flow and noise, are conducive to the slimming of frame.
